Cardano’s Big Bet on Blockchain Evolution

The Cardano community has spoken, and they’re putting their money where their mouth is. With a whopping 96 million ADA (worth $71 million at current prices), they’ve approved a year-long plan to overhaul the network. This isn’t just a minor tweak—it’s a full-on commitment to making Cardano a powerhouse in the blockchain world. From boosting transaction speeds to improving developer tools, this initiative could redefine how we think about decentralized networks.


Why This Funding Matters

Picture this: a blockchain that’s not only fast and secure but also easy for developers to build on and capable of talking to other networks. That’s the dream Cardano’s chasing. The $71 million, drawn directly from the network’s on-chain treasury, marks a historic moment. It’s the first time Cardano’s decentralized governance system has directly funded core protocol development, showing the power of community-driven decisions.

The vote itself was a landslide, with 74% approval from the community, according to network data. Out of 213 votes, 200 were in favor, with only six against and seven abstentions. That kind of consensus isn’t easy to achieve in any community, let alone one managing a multi-billion-dollar ecosystem. It’s a testament to Cardano’s commitment to transparency and collective decision-making.

The Big Three: Scalability, Developers, Interoperability

The funding will fuel a 12-month roadmap with three core pillars: scalability, developer experience, and interoperability. These aren’t just technical buzzwords—they’re the backbone of a blockchain that can compete in a crowded market. Let’s break them down.

Scalability: Faster Transactions, Lower Costs

Scalability is the holy grail for any blockchain. Cardano’s aiming to supercharge its network with Ouroboros Leios, an upgraded version of its consensus protocol. This isn’t about sacrificing decentralization for speed—Cardano’s team is adamant about keeping both. The goal? Process more transactions per second without hiking up fees or compromising security.

Another key player here is Hydra, Cardano’s layer-2 scaling solution. Think of it like adding express lanes to a highway—Hydra enables fast, low-cost microtransactions that could make Cardano a go-to for everything from DeFi apps to everyday payments.   • Ouroboros Leios: Boosts transaction throughput while maintaining decentralization.
  • Hydra: Enables real-time, low-cost transactions for scalable applications.
  • Mithril: Speeds up network syncing with lightweight clients.

Developer Experience: Building the Future

If you’ve ever tried coding, you know how frustrating clunky tools can be. Cardano’s tackling this head-on with Project Acropolis, a major overhaul of the network’s node structure. By breaking it into modular components, they’re making it easier for new developers to jump in and start building. This isn’t just about tech—it’s about growing the ecosystem.

Cardano’s also introducing Nested Transactions, which could unlock more complex smart contracts. Imagine a world where developers can create apps that work seamlessly across multiple blockchains. That’s the kind of innovation that gets me excited about Cardano’s future.

Interoperability: Connecting the Blockchain World

Blockchains don’t exist in a vacuum. Interoperability—making Cardano play nice with other networks—is a big focus. The roadmap includes features to enable seamless data and value transfer across chains, which could position Cardano as a hub in the decentralized world. How the Money Flows

So, how do you ensure $71 million doesn’t vanish into thin air? Cardano’s got a plan. The funds will be released on a milestone-based schedule, meaning developers only get paid when they deliver. Oversight comes from Intersect, a community organization that acts like a watchdog, ensuring every penny is accounted for.

Funding AspectDetails
Total Amount96 million ADA ($71 million)
Release MethodMilestone-based payments
OversightIntersect and smart contracts
TransparencyMonthly updates, quarterly budgets

Transparency is a big deal here. The development team has promised monthly updates, detailed timesheets, and quarterly budget breakdowns. It’s refreshing to see a project prioritize accountability, especially in a space where trust can be hard to come by.

What’s in It for Developers?

Cardano’s not just thinking about today’s developers—they’re planning for tomorrow’s. By involving external vendors from the Cardano Developer Ecosystem Coalition, they’re spreading the workload and bringing fresh talent into the fold. This decentralization of development could lead to a more robust, diverse ecosystem. I’ve always believed that the strength of a blockchain lies in its community, and Cardano’s proving that point.

Improvements like faster sync times and lower RAM usage will also make life easier for stake pool operators. These folks keep the network running, and cutting their costs could attract more operators, strengthening Cardano’s decentralization. It’s a win-win.

The Market’s Reaction: ADA’s Price Surge

Here’s where it gets exciting for investors. Following the funding approval, Cardano’s native token, ADA, saw an 8% price jump, climbing to $0.7357. That’s a solid rebound from recent lows, and analysts are hinting at more gains to come. Could ADA hit $1.19 soon? It’s not out of the question, especially with this kind of momentum.

ADA Price Snapshot:
  Current Price: $0.7357
  24-Hour Gain: ~3%
  Recent Trend: 8% recovery from lows
